My summer was full of moments that took me by surprise. Some of these surprises came from within myself. They were moments when I felt more reserved than I expected, and moments when I let go and deviated from my plans. As I look back on the wonder from this season, I am struck by how in spite of it all I remained rooted in my heart and grace abounded. This poem was born from reflecting on this: acknowledging the shy and claiming my wild heart. Creating this poem was a joy; it too surprised me with its beauty.
Shy Stars
Belovedness shines through shy hearts.
Like stars of the night,
Each detail dazzles
Illuminating the beauty within.
Memories that mold
Wax and wane from day to day
Calling forth a moonglow of living.
Tides of joy and grief,
Waves of love and loss
Rise and fall
With the timid, twinkling present.
A constellation of
Humanity and harmony
Swirls together
Revealing how
Wholeness is sanctified with wonder.
